NAME
ccsb - searches the Creative Commons Search Beta
SYNOPSIS
ccsb [SEARCH] -c [true|false] -d [true|false] -f [FORMAT]
EXAMPLES
ccsb stuff -d false -c true -f Audio
(finds audio items matching search query 'stuff' that can be used for commercial purposes, but no preference on whether derivatives can be made)
ccsb things -d true -f Image
(finds images matching 'things' from which derivatives can be made but no preference on commercial use)
DESCRIPTION
Searches search.creativecommons.org with options.
'-c true' mandates freedom of commercial use; false is the default
'-d true' mandates freedom of the creation of derivatives, and is the default
'-f' takes the following options:
Any (same as leaving blank)
Audio
Image
Interactive
Text
Video
